## Changed defaults

Heads up: the Ledgerline tax-rate lookup cache now defaults to a 15-minute TTL instead of 24 hours. Turns out rates in the Veldt County sandbox were going stale mid-demo, which was embarrassing. Eviction is now LRU rather than FIFO, and the cache warms on boot. If you're reviewing, check that nothing hardcodes the old TTL. The new defaults land as follows.

deployment values, bajop-taweg:
holwyn:
  log_level: debug
  metrics_host: metrics.holwyn.zemvarsys.internal
  pool_size: 32

## Configuration

The Pindrift thumbnail queue reads all settings from the environment at boot. Relevant variables:

- `THUMB_CONCURRENCY` — worker count, default 4
- `THUMB_MAX_BYTES` — rejects source images above this size
- `THUMB_FORMATS` — allowed output formats

No settings are reloaded at runtime; changes require a restart. Workers authenticate to the object store before pulling jobs, and that credential is defined on the next line of the env file.

env line for bahip-hahif: RELAY_SECRET8=ee0d4f48

Quarterly Planning Note — Insurance Renewal

Branch managers, quick one before the quarter closes: our property and liability cover with Marrowgate Assurance comes up for renewal in March, and early quotes suggest a meaningful premium jump after last year's flood claims at the Teldby branch. Please get your site risk checklists in promptly so we can negotiate from a decent position. The wider renewal strategy is summarised confidentially just below.

confidential, kahog-bawif: The northern region missed its Pramir quota by 20.0 percent last quarter. Casaxek Freight plans to lower the Fraion list price by 41.5 percent in December. The finance team signed off on a budget of $236.4 million for Project Druius. The renewal with Fenysix Partners closes at $91.3 million a year, 2.1 percent below the last contract.

## Building Access — Spares Room (Hullbrook Annex)

Contractors: the spare hardware room is down the east corridor on the ground floor, third door on the left. Sign in at the front desk first and grab a visitor lanyard. Anything you take out, jot it in the blue logbook — yes, even the little stuff. The door self-locks, so don't wedge it. To get in, punch in the code below.

staff pass of hagug-taguf = bdg-HJ-9